Description

5,5,12,12-Tetrabutyl-7,10-Dioxo-6,11-Dioxa-5,12-Distannahexadec-8-Ene is a specialized organotin compound featuring a unique distannoxane core structure. This compound serves as a valuable precursor or catalyst in advanced organic synthesis and materials science research. It is primarily utilized by R&D chemists and process engineers in the fine chemical, pharmaceutical, and polymer industries seeking to develop novel materials or catalytic processes.

Application

  • Catalyst Precursor: Used in the development of novel catalytic systems for organic transformations, including transesterification and polymerization reactions.
  • Polymer Additive Research: Investigated as a potential stabilizer or catalyst component in the synthesis and modification of specialty polymers and plastics.
  • Material Science: Serves as a building block for creating advanced hybrid organic-inorganic materials and metal-organic frameworks (MOFs).
  • Fine Chemical Synthesis: Employed as an intermediate or reagent in the multi-step synthesis of complex organic molecules for pharmaceutical and agrochemical research.
  • Surface Modification Agent: Explored for modifying surface properties of materials due to its reactive organotin functionalities.
  • Academic & Industrial R&D: A key reagent for fundamental studies in organometallic chemistry and the development of new synthetic methodologies.

Basic Information

Product Name 5,5,12,12-Tetrabutyl-7,10-Dioxo-6,11-Dioxa-5,12-Distannahexadec-8-Ene
CAS No. 24291-45-0
Molecular Formula C28H54O4Sn2
Molecular Weight 668.14 g/mol

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ated place at room temperature (15-25°C). This material is easily oxidized and should be handled and stored under an inert atmosphere (e.g., nitrogen or argon) to maintain stability. Keep away from incompatible materials.
